Researchers at the University of Texas Health Science Center in San Antonio, Texas, have successfully grown mouse teeth in a laboratory dish. And pretty soon they plan on growing human teeth, too. In studying the process, scientists identified at least 25 mouse genes involved in tooth production. While scientists suspect human tooth development involves many more genes, they believe similar techniques can be used to grow them.

The team has also successfully engineered mouse and human cells that produce certain components of the teeth, such as dentin and enamel. In doing so, they have a better understanding of the processes necessary for tooth formation and development.

The potential effects of such technology are many, and promise to revolutionize future dental care. Within 10 years, scientists hope they will be able to grow made-to-order incisors, canines, molars or premolars in a dish and supply them to a clinician for implantation, replacing lost or diseased teeth.

Scientists hope ultimately to activate the genes responsible for tooth development within the gum tissue, causing new teeth to grow only where they are needed. They won't even have to provide a clinician with new teeth for implantation; they'll just need to inject the site at which new teeth are needed. But the team believes this will take longer, requiring years of research to better understand the mechanisms of tooth formation.

According to press reports, the researchers are studying members of a number of families that suffer from a congenital disorder causing them to grow too many teeth. Scientists hope the genes responsible for tooth development will be easier to identify in members of these families. With information from these studies, researchers will be better able to initiate new tooth growth in unfortunate patients who only grow their full quota.
